dc.description.abstractSoybean breeders from the Institute of Field and Vegetable Crops are continuously working on creating new genotypes, from which superior yield lines stand out, and after many years of testing, they are given a two-year test in the Department of Variety Recognition, Ministry of Agriculture, Forestry and Water Management. These tests are performed at five localities, and in order for the line to be registered, it is necessary to achieve an average yield of more than 3% in two years compared to the standard varieties for certain groups of maturation. The aim of this paper is to consider the yield, protein and oil content, and protein and oil yield per unit area of soybean lines in the first year of testing. The highest grain yield was in the line NS-L 410190 (3623 kg ha-1). The highest protein content was found in the NS-L 500091 line (44.45%), while the highest oil content was recorded in the NS Apollo variety (20.83%) and the NS 500090 line (20.53%).sr
